Guidance for Pursuing Woodworking Education in Billings, MT

Consider the following recommendations when exploring woodworking educational opportunities in Billings, Montana, to optimize learning and skill development.

Tip 1: Assess Skill Level: Evaluate existing woodworking experience before enrolling in a course. Beginner-level classes are suitable for individuals with no prior knowledge, while intermediate or advanced classes necessitate a foundation in basic techniques.

Tip 2: Review Curriculum: Examine course syllabi to determine if the curriculum aligns with desired learning objectives. Look for specifics regarding tool training, project types, and techniques covered.

Tip 3: Evaluate Instructor Experience: Investigate the instructor’s qualifications and woodworking experience. A seasoned instructor can offer valuable insights and guidance.

Tip 4: Inspect Workshop Facilities: Prior to enrollment, visit the workshop or classroom to assess the available equipment, space, and safety measures. Adequate facilities are essential for effective learning.

Tip 5: Inquire About Material Costs: Clarify whether the cost of lumber and other materials is included in the tuition fee. Material costs can significantly impact the overall expense of the course.

Tip 6: Understand Safety Protocols: Ensure the class emphasizes safety procedures and provides proper training in the safe operation of woodworking tools. Adherence to safety protocols is paramount.

Tip 7: Consider Class Size: Smaller class sizes often allow for more individualized attention and guidance from the instructor.

2. Safety Training

2. Safety Training, Class

Safety training is an indispensable component of woodworking instruction, particularly in structured settings such as classes offered in Billings, Montana. The inherent risks associated with woodworking tools and equipment necessitate comprehensive safety protocols and procedures. These classes must prioritize creating a secure learning environment for all participants.

  • Personal Protective Equipment (PPE) Usage

    Mandatory use of PPE, including safety glasses, hearing protection, and dust masks, is fundamental. Safety glasses protect against flying debris, while hearing protection mitigates noise-induced hearing loss. Dust masks prevent the inhalation of fine wood particles, which can cause respiratory irritation or long-term health problems. Woodworking classes in Billings, MT, must enforce strict PPE adherence to minimize potential hazards.

  • Machine Guarding and Operation

    Power tools, such as table saws and jointers, are equipped with guards designed to prevent accidental contact with moving blades or cutting surfaces. Students must be trained on the proper use of these guards and the safe operation of each machine. Instruction should emphasize the importance of never removing or disabling safety guards. Woodworking courses must include detailed instruction on the safe operation of all power equipment available to students.

  • Emergency Procedures and First Aid

    Knowledge of emergency procedures and basic first aid is critical in the event of an accident. Students should be informed of the location of first-aid kits, emergency exits, and communication protocols. Instructors must be trained in basic first aid and CPR. Woodworking courses should conduct regular safety briefings and drills to reinforce these procedures.

  • Safe Work Practices

    Beyond tool-specific training, safe work practices encompass general principles such as maintaining a clean and organized workspace, avoiding distractions while operating machinery, and never working when fatigued or under the influence of drugs or alcohol. Students must learn to identify and mitigate potential hazards. Woodworking curricula should integrate discussions on safe work habits to promote a culture of safety.

5. Material Knowledge

5. Material Knowledge, Class

Material knowledge is an essential component of woodworking education, influencing project outcomes and overall craftsmanship. Woodworking courses offered in Billings, Montana, must integrate comprehensive instruction on various materials to ensure participants can select, prepare, and utilize wood effectively.

  • Wood Species Selection

    The properties of different wood species significantly impact project durability, appearance, and workability. Instruction should cover identifying and comparing hardwoods (e.g., oak, maple) and softwoods (e.g., pine, fir), emphasizing grain patterns, density, and susceptibility to warping or rot. For instance, a class project involving outdoor furniture construction would necessitate selecting a naturally rot-resistant wood, such as cedar, over a less durable species. Material selection can be the difference between a project that lasts for years and one that quickly deteriorates.

  • Wood Grading and Defects

    Lumber grading systems provide a standardized method for assessing wood quality based on the presence of knots, cracks, and other defects. Classes must teach students how to interpret grading marks and identify common wood imperfections that can affect structural integrity or aesthetic appeal. Recognizing these defects is crucial for minimizing waste and ensuring project stability. For example, understanding how to work around a knot or select lumber with minimal warp can reduce material costs and improve the final product.

  • Wood Preparation Techniques

    Preparing wood for construction involves processes such as planing, jointing, and sanding, each of which affects the wood’s dimensions, surface smoothness, and ability to accept finishes. Instruction should demonstrate proper techniques for each process, emphasizing the importance of accuracy and precision. Improper preparation can lead to misalignment, uneven surfaces, and poor adhesion of finishes, ultimately compromising the project’s quality. A properly prepared surface is essential for a professional-looking finish.

  • Adhesives and Fasteners

    Selecting appropriate adhesives and fasteners is critical for ensuring strong and durable joints in woodworking projects. Courses should cover various types of wood glues, screws, nails, and other fasteners, emphasizing their specific applications and limitations. For example, an interior project might utilize a water-based glue, while an exterior project would require a waterproof adhesive. Selecting the wrong adhesive could lead to joint failure and project collapse.

Frequently Asked Questions Regarding Woodworking Classes in Billings, MT

The following addresses common inquiries concerning woodworking education opportunities available in Billings, Montana. These answers aim to provide clarity and assist prospective students in making informed decisions.

Question 1: What prior experience is necessary to enroll in woodworking classes in Billings, MT?

Prior experience is not uniformly required. Many institutions offer introductory courses specifically designed for individuals with no previous woodworking background. Advanced courses, however, typically necessitate a foundation in basic woodworking techniques. It is advisable to review course prerequisites before enrollment.

Question 2: What are the typical costs associated with woodworking classes in Billings, MT?

Costs vary widely depending on the duration, curriculum, and institution offering the class. Tuition fees may range from a few hundred dollars for introductory workshops to several thousand dollars for comprehensive programs. Additional expenses may include materials, tools, and safety equipment.

Question 3: Are tools and materials provided in woodworking classes in Billings, MT?

The provision of tools and materials is not standardized. Some classes include the use of workshop tools and a limited supply of materials in the tuition fee. Other classes may require students to purchase their own tools and materials. This information should be clarified prior to enrollment.

Question 4: What safety measures are implemented in woodworking classes in Billings, MT?

Reputable woodworking classes emphasize safety training and adherence to established safety protocols. This typically includes instruction on the proper use of personal protective equipment, machine guarding, and emergency procedures. Students are expected to comply with all safety regulations.

Question 5: What types of projects are typically undertaken in woodworking classes in Billings, MT?

Project types vary depending on the course level and curriculum. Introductory courses often focus on basic projects, such as small boxes or simple furniture items. Advanced courses may involve more complex projects, such as cabinetry or intricate woodworking designs.

Question 6: Are there certification programs available for woodworking in Billings, MT?

Formal certification programs specifically focused on woodworking may be limited in the Billings, MT, area. However, completion of comprehensive courses may lead to a certificate of completion. Individuals seeking nationally recognized certifications may need to pursue opportunities outside of the immediate area.
